Lynx를 사용하여 탐색하는 동안 PDF 파일을 다운로드하려고 합니다. 불행히도 lynx는 실행 중인 X 서버가 없는데도 PDF 뷰어(evince)를 사용하여 즉시 파일을 열려고 합니다.
Lynx의 이러한 작업을 중지하고 파일을 "다운로드"하려면 어떻게 해야 합니까?
답변1
application/pdf; evince %s; test=test -n "$DISPLAY"; nametemplate=%s.pdf
다음 줄을 삭제해야 합니다: /etc/mailcap
. Lynx는 mailcap
HTML이 아닌 파일을 열 때 무엇을 사용해야 할지 알아보기 위해 파일을 살펴봅니다 .
답변2
Lynx는 MIME 유형과 메일캡 프로필의 조합을 사용하여보다하나의 문서. 내부적으로 HTML(예: ) text/html
은 물론 일반 텍스트 파일도 처리합니다.
다른 모든 것과 마찬가지로 먼저 MIME 유형이 무엇인지 확인한 다음 이를 사용하여 mailcap에서 적절한 뷰어를 찾습니다.
- Lynx 구성에서는 다음을 수행할 수 있습니다.개인의그리고글로벌(시스템) 무언극 형식확장된 보기.
- Lynx 구성에서는 다음을 수행할 수 있습니다.개인의그리고글로벌 메일 캡, 즉 시스템입니다.
개인 MIME 유형과 mailcaps가 먼저 확인되므로 해당 동작을 무시할 수 있지만 다운로드는 아무것도 선택하지 않은 경우에만 발생합니다. 그러나 전역 MIME 유형 및 mailcap 파일을 직접 제어할 수 있도록 설정할 수 있습니다. 업그레이드 중에 시스템 파일을 수정하려면 개입이 필요한 경우가 많습니다.
당신은 항상 간단하게 할 수 있습니다다운로드링크가 무엇을 가리키든 (활성화) d대신 (다운로드)를 사용하세요 Enter. 다운로드하는 동안에도 다음과 같은 옵션이 있을 수 있습니다.구성 가능존재하다 lynx.cfg
.
어떤 키가 다른 것에 바인딩되어 있는지 확인하려면 kshow를 사용하세요.현재 키 매핑.